What is PD CEN/TR 15897- MBR technology about?
PD CEN/TR 15897 discusses submerged Membrane Bioreactor (MBR) technology. PD CEN/TR 15897 defines terms commonly used in the field of membrane bioreactor technology. PD CEN/TR 15897 aims at submerged MBR systems for the treatment of municipal wastewater with MBR Separate Systems and MBR Integrated Systems.
PD CEN/TR 15897 establishes general principles for MBR filtration systems interchangeability between different MBR filtration systems from different manufacturers. Carbon removal is required, and complete nitrification is recommended in MBR systems. Short circuits, high concentrations of extracellular polymeric substances (EPS), or incomplete biodegradation of wastewater may affect filterability.

Why should you use PD CEN/TR 15897 - MBR technology?
Regarding the interchangeability of MBR systems, PD CEN/TR 15897 especially focuses on separate membrane tanks as there is a tendency that large MBR systems (more than 10 000 m3/d) are designed with separated membrane tanks.
PD CEN/TR 15897 deals with custom designed MBR systems for more than 500 PT. It became clear that it is not possible to have interchangeable membrane modules without considering a complete system. This led to the conclusion that PD CEN/TR 15897 deals with the entire membrane system rather than the membrane modules alone.
Although there are differences between hollow fibre and flat sheet membrane manufacturers’ designs, it is believed that there is no need for separate guidelines because these are focused on membrane tanks.
